## Onboarding: Turnwell Counter Service

For the weekly eng sync: Turnwell counts turnstile events at Harrowfield Arena and publishes gate totals every ten seconds. New joiners get read access by default. Writes to the calibration table require the sealed config store, which locks after any unclean shutdown — this bit us twice last quarter, so know the procedure. Unsealing is a one-command operation from the gate-side console and should be demoed at each new hire's first sync. The command prompts for the recovery passphrase below.

recovery phrase for bajog-kahif: wenael-ulawyn

Meeting notes — Ops sync, excerpt

- Master key set for the Dunmere annex recovered from old facilities locker. Full set: 14 keys, tagged.
- Keys must not stay on site overnight. Transfer to Halloway Secure via courier tomorrow.
- Shift lead responsible for sign-out; log serials on the key register before bagging.
- Use the tamper-evident pouch from the cage, not standard envelopes.
- No copies to be cut in the interim; facilities confirmed.
- Courier hand-over instruction is recorded below.

drop instructions, hahip-badug: the quenox ralath courier leaves the kaseth fraiel rusiel tameth belys istdor ralion giliel ledger at gate 7830 under passcode 165413

Welcome aboard. The `shrinkly` CLI handles batch image resizing for the Maplecourt asset pipeline, and every job it submits must be authenticated against our internal Renderhub service. The CLI reads credentials from the `SHRINKLY_AUTH` environment variable first, then falls back to `~/.shrinkly/credentials`. Do not commit that file, and do not share keys between the staging and production profiles — Renderhub tracks usage per key and mismatches will trip alerts. For your first week of contract work, authenticate with the staging key below.

API key for kajeg-tajop: qvz3-w1m

As a plugin author, confirm your integration handles the new structured payload: status, environment, and rollout percentage are now separate fields rather than a single message string. Bots parsing the old free-text format will silently show stale statuses, so update matchers and test against the sandbox channel on Corvane staging. Announcements for canceled rollouts now fire a distinct event — subscribe to it explicitly. Record the build you validated against using the token that appears below.

session token of taguf-fafop = htk14_d9cbf74e1cdbce